The Bear Creek Bruins will be taking part in a tournament against the Denair Coyotes at 6:30 p.m. on Thursday. Bear Creek is coming into the game on a five-game losing streak dating back to last season.
Bear Creek came up short against Tracy on Tuesday, falling 87-64.
The loss doesn't tell the whole story though, as several players had good games. One of the most active was Jarren Moss, who posted 22 points. Another player making a difference was Eddie Andeola, who had 21 points.
Meanwhile, Denair came up short against Riverbank on Tuesday and fell 68-55. The Coyotes haven't had much luck with the Bruins recently, as the team has come up short the last three times they've met.
Bear Creek will have to contain Koby Cervantes as he made an impact in Denair's last game. He dropped a double-double with 23 points and 13 rebounds. Cervantes has been hot, having also posted two or more blocks the last seven times he's played. Salvador Virgen was another key player, putting up nine points and three steals.
Bear Creek's loss dropped their record down to 0-3. As for Denair, their defeat dropped their record down to 1-1.
